At Hongfu Temple, visitors can participate in the morning bell and evening drum ceremony, experiencing the solemnity of Buddhist morning prayers. The temple also offers manuscript copying workshops, where guests handwrite the Heart Sutra as a meditative practice. Regular Buddhist lectures are held monthly, led by experienced monks covering mindfulness, karma, and daily wisdom. During the annual Bathing Buddha Festival on the 8th day of the 4th lunar month, a grand ritual draws devotees and tourists alike. Nearby, the ancient tree garden features century-old ginkgo and osmanthus trees, creating a picturesque setting ideal for photography.
